SAIKJPJS is the SWIFT/BIC code for THE SAIKYO BANK,LTD. in SHUNAN, Japan — an 8-character head-office code under ISO 9362.

Common Mistakes: Do not confuse the SWIFT/BIC code (identifies the bank branch) with the IBAN (identifies the specific bank account). Using an incorrect branch suffix or a deactivated code can result in payments being returned, delayed, or subject to significant administrative return fees.
